I feel there’s a simple solution to this which would improve England atmospheres immediately: 1. Play the games all across the country (Villa Park, The Etihad, Bramley-Moore, Stadium of Light etc) rather than just at Wembley. 2. Cap adult prices at £30 & £15 for concessions. If you make England matches accessible, both in terms of location and price-point for the WHOLE country, not just those who are able to make it to North London for a Thursday night kick-off, the difference would be immediate and obvious. It’s the England national team, it’s not as if we don’t have the stadiums across the country which are capable of hosting these games.
